What is Thread Lifting?
Thread lifting is a process used in the cosmetics/ beauty industry to help skin retain its elasticity, firmness and contour. More specifically, it’s a type of treatment where threads or temporary sutures are inserted into the dermal layer of the skin 3-5 millimetres deep to encourage collagen surge production without requiring an incision or the trauma of stitches.
- Who is suitable for thread lifting?
Thread lifting is a non to minimally invasive cosmetic procedure used to lift and rejuvenate the skin on the face, neck, and body. A thread lift is often used as an alternative to facelifts or other more invasive procedures. Professionals can perform thread lifting on people of all ages and skin types.
Thread lifting has many benefits, including its minimally invasive nature, quick recovery time, and natural-looking results. However, there are also some risks and drawbacks to consider before this procedure.
If you are considering thread lifting, it is essential to consult with a board-certified plastic surgeon or dermatologist to discuss your goals and expectations. They will be able to advise you on whether thread lifting is proper for you and help you create a treatment plan that fits your needs.
- What are the advantages of thread lifting?
There are many advantages to thread lifts. They are less expensive than traditional facelifts, have a shorter recovery time, and can be performed in an outpatient setting. Additionally, thread lifts can provide a subtle, natural-looking lift that can last up to years.
- What are the disadvantages of thread lifting?
The main disadvantage of thread lifting is that it is not as effective as a traditional facelift. Additionally, the procedure has a small risk of infection and bruising. However, the infection rate that occurs from thread lifting is exceptionally low.

- To thread lift or not to thread lift, that is the question.
There are a few things to take into account before making a decision. Here, we outline the pros and cons of thread lifting to help you make an informed choice.
PROS:
- Non-invasive: Thread lifts are much less invasive than traditional surgeries, meaning minimal downtime and discomfort are involved.
- Natural-looking results: When done correctly, thread lifts can give your face a subtle lift, resulting in a more youthful appearance.
- Affordable: Thread lifts are generally more affordable than other cosmetic procedures, such as facelifts.
CONS:
- Not suitable for everyone: A thread lift may not be the best option if you have very saggy skin. In this case, a traditional facelift would be a better choice.
- Results are not permanent: The results of a thread lift will only last for around six months to 1 year before the threads start to break down and need to be replaced.
- Risk of complications: As with any surgery, there is always a risk of complications arising from a thread lift procedure. These can include infection and bruising.
While I’m pretty sure the Ad I had just seen on TikTok doesn’t share the same concept as an actual thread lift procedure, why not give it a try? If it works, it’s relatively cheaper than getting a whole set of skincare products from Estée Lauder.
My order arrives, and I get excited to do the open box and witness firsthand how this “black technology” innovation beyond present human knowledge works.
Taiwan‘s HCT Logistics delivers my parcel. The pandemic is still on the rise on this island, I’m not vaccinated, so I leave the box in the corner for quarantine. A week passed, and I finally fetched my parcel, but the sound wasn’t right when I took the product out of the card box. It sounds like broken glass; I tell myself I’m overthinking. I rip open the box to find a tray of broken plastic/glass. 3 out of 5 tubes of the serum are shattered into pieces. Only two bottles of the serum remain intact; however, the shattered glass/plastic slices my fingers open while I reach for the remaining bottle. I put my open box on hold and searched for a band-aid instead. I’m not sure if the fault goes to the company that makes this “black technology thread-lift face serum,” TikTok, or HCT Logistics, but I will be reporting back with the results of the serum after my wound heals.
